    Abstract: A two-row crop harvester for carrots, beets, etc. has a wheeled chassis with a forward cab disposed to one side of a pair of lifter frame assemblies. Each lifter frame assembly has a main component with a forwardly gathering element rigidly connected to a rearward mounting element. The rear end of the mounting element is pivotally mounted on a rocking frame, the lower end of which is pivoted about a horizontal axis on the main frame of the harvester. The main component of each lifter frame assembly mounts a relatively movable gathering component. The topping bar units have both their driven and idler ends supported by the main component of the lifter frame assembly. The rear drive pulleys for the gathering belts are chain driven from the drive shafts of the topping units and the latter are individually driven by hydraulic motors and articulated shafts with the motors geared together so that the topping bar units are synchronized.

    Abstract: A novel beet harvesting machine is disclosed having a rectangular frame with a front yoke and longitudinal and transverse support beams and being pulled by a tractor at the yoke for harvesting and delivering beets into a truck. The beet harvesting machine of the present invention utilizes hydraulic motors for powering the flailing of the dug beets rearwardly into the machine, the conveying of the flailed beets further rearwardly in the machine, the delivering of the beets laterally and the elevating of the beets upwardly and into the truck. The reservoir for the hydraulic fluid is integral with and disposed in the center of one of the longitudinal and transverse beams. A pump is provided for delivering the fluid from the reservoir and into the hydraulic motors of the present invention. A cooler for dissipating heat in the fluid is further provided.

    Abstract: A lightweight harvester for a vine crop such as tomatoes planted in spaced-apart parallel rows on seed beds separated by depressed furrows. The harvester has a frame mounted on aligned, longitudinally spaced-apart flotation wheels which are positioned so that they ride on top of the seed bed during harvesting operations. The frame mounts vine pickup, handling and fruit separating mechanisms and includes a knife, aligned with the flotation wheels, for severing the vines from their roots forward of the wheels so that the wheels ride over a relatively smooth seed bed. An outrigger is secured to the frame, extends laterally therefrom and at its outer end mounts a stabilizing wheel which is spaced from the flotation wheels so that it rides in a furrow during harvesting operations. The axis of the stabilizing wheel can be raised or lowered to maintain the harvester in a laterally horizontal inclination when the ground slopes transversely to the seed beds. The outrigger is removable and the frame and equipment mounted thereon have an overall cross-section of no more than about 7 foot in height and width so that the harvester can be placed inside standard 8 foot by 8 foot shipping containers for shipment and ocean transportation.

    Abstract: A separator for mechanical harvesters of the type where the fruit or other heavy part of the crop is separated from the remainder of the plant by a shaking action. A generally rectangular frame has a front end where harvested plants are introduced and a rear end where they leave. A rockshaft supports the front end of the frame for substantially pure fore-and-aft movement, while crank means support the rear end of the frame and drive it as a unit in a generally circular motion involving both vertical and fore-and-aft components. There is a plurality of pulleys at each end of the frame, those on the rear end being mounted on the crank pin and driven by the crank means, those on the front end being idlers individually spring mounted. The pulleys cany a plurality of closed-loop belts with upwardly extending projections for engaging harvesting plants and moving them from the front to the rear of the frame. A collecting conveyor beneath the frame catches the fruit shaken from said plant and conveys it elsewhere. Thus, the more easily loosened fruit is shaken off by fore-and-aft shaking while the fruit more difficult to loosen is shaken off by the gradual introduction of vertical movement as the crop moves rearwardly. The belt, pulleys, and belt guides are also novel in structure.
